Key Features
- 16-bit quasi-bidirectional I/O expansion over 2-wire I2C/SMBus interface, reducing GPIO pin requirements
- Supports fast-mode I2C at up to 400kHz clock frequency for high-speed data transfer
- Hardware interrupt output enables efficient event-driven I/O monitoring without continuous polling
- Three hardware address pins allow up to 8 devices on the same I2C bus
- 24-pin SSOP package with low standby current, ideal for space-constrained designs
Applications
The PCF8575CDB is widely used in industrial and consumer electronics to expand microcontroller GPIO capacity. It is ideal for controlling LED displays, keypads, relay drivers, and sensor interfaces in embedded systems. Common applications include smart home controllers, industrial automation panels, medical devices, and communication equipment requiring remote I/O management.

Frequently Asked Questions
What is the maximum I2C clock frequency supported by the PCF8575CDB?
The PCF8575CDB supports fast-mode I2C communication at a maximum clock frequency of 400kHz, making it compatible with standard and fast-mode I2C masters for reliable data transfer in embedded systems.
How many I/O lines does the PCF8575CDB provide and how are they organized?
The PCF8575CDB provides 16 quasi-bidirectional I/O lines organized into 2 ports of 8 bits each (P0 and P1). Each I/O pin can independently function as an input or output without additional configuration registers.
Can multiple PCF8575CDB devices share the same I2C bus?
Yes, the PCF8575CDB has three hardware address pins (A0, A1, A2) that allow up to 8 devices to coexist on a single I2C bus, enabling a system to control up to 128 I/O lines from a single bus.
What is the purpose of the interrupt output on the PCF8575CDB?
The active-low interrupt output (INT) signals the host microcontroller whenever an input state changes on any of the 16 I/O lines. This eliminates the need for continuous polling and allows efficient, event-driven system design.
What package type is the PCF8575CDB available in?
The PCF8575CDB is available in a 24-pin SSOP (Small Outline Shrink Package) format, suitable for space-constrained PCB layouts in portable and industrial applications.

About Texas Instruments
Texas Instruments (TI) is a global semiconductor company headquartered in Dallas, Texas. TI designs and manufactures analog and embedded processing chips used in industrial, automotive, consumer, communications, and enterprise systems.
